| Christopher Bragg Auctions |
Specializing in the sale of estates, our auctions are packed with a large variety of antiques, art, collectables, objects of virtue, tribal artifacts, coins & stamps, books, pre-loved quality household furniture & white goods.
Established in 1995, 5 years later we moved in to our permanent rooms at 619 Canterbury Road and rapidly became one of the leading auction houses in Melbourne's South Eastern suburbs.
We are open between 10am & 4pm Monday to Friday, and from 10am to 1.00pm on Saturdays for collections, deliveries and advice, excepting the week of an auction when viewing times apply (see below).
Antique, art & general auctions are usually held on the last Sunday of the month commencing at 11am unless otherwise advertised.
Special auctions are held periodically and will be advertised in the press as well as on the website.
Valuations are undertaken. In addition to the auction service we offer a range of valuation services. For formal written valuations in respect of insurance, probate & family division a fee will be charged. Verbal appraisals are generally free of charge. You may choose to show us photo's or, where convenient, bring your items to the rooms. Where travel is involved, a fee may be incurred.
